Dear Sir/Ma’am,
This Complaint is in regards to Flat booked in Amrapali Hanging Garden, Sec-107,Noida. Following are the Grievances which need to be addressed.
1) Amrapali Group has launched the Project with the name of Amrapali Hanging Garden in Oct 2011 without having appropriate approvals from Govt Authorities and taken the 10% amount on booking.
2) The Builder has asked another 10% in the month of August 2012 against signing of FBA failing to which a interest of 18% was levied upon buyers.
3) Most of the Buyers have signed the FBA which was totally one sided in favor of Builder in fear of 18% penalty.
4) After 1 year when Buyers started enquiring about project status of approvals like Environmental Clearance and Layout approvals, then they started saying that this project is Joint Venture between 5 Partners speak to one director who has major share in this project.
5) Buyers have trusted on the Brand name of Amrapali how can Amrapali sell their Brand to any X,Y and Z.
6) With the recent developments and notice published by Amrapali dated 21.01.2013 in TOI page number 17 against one director have increased our mental agonies in manifolds.
7) Its already 1.5 years since we have invested our hard earned money with this builder but till date there is no clarity and start of work at project site.
8)The site office has been locked all employees are shifted in Sector 63, Corporate Office of Amrapali.
9) Now the rates in Sector 107 has raised tremendously and we are in no position to book anywhere else.
Please look into this issue as nearly 700 people along with me are stuck and suffering over last one year

Reply: The Complaint against Amrapali group was placed before our legal cell and their comments are as follows -

"This will be a fit case to take up under the Consumer Protection Act, 1986, against the builder, demanding execution of the agreement as well as seeking possession of the flat when the bukilding is ready, on the same agreed rate/consideration. The Right to Information Act, 2005 can be put to good use for seeking details about the layout plans and the details of application filed with the concerned authorities by the builder for the proposed construction and also for what is the reason for the delay in granting aproval, by the said authorities. On the basis of the information that may be received, the complainant can decide to ask for refund instad, with the compensation and interest and cost."
